I use a 5 rnd daily, with a 25 rnd monthly, for maintenance. Target is a plain sheet of printer paper Daily: 21' 1 rnd cold from holster Dry fire ~10 reps 1 rnd from holster 30' Dry fire from low ready ~25 rep 2rnd from low ready Reload 75' Dry fire *slow* from holster ~15 rep 1 rnd *slow* from holster Monthly: 21' 2nd cold from holster Dry fire ~15 rep 2rnd from holster x2 Reload 30'1 Dry fire from low ready ~20 rep 3rnd from low ready x3 Reload 75' 1 rnd *slow* from holster x10(reload x2) I use these drills as a standard, in addition to any other range training. Often I use them as warmup for more intensive sessions and as an evaluation, to close a session.
